In 2013, there were over half a million adult arrests made in New York State. A portion of those arrests are for minor crimes and have ended without a conviction. [source] The impact of an arrest on a person’s life is not often measured, seen, or heard by others. But, unfortunately an arrest can impact that person’s future heavily.

Rent-stabilized tenants are now protected from homelessness when facing bankruptcy.Have you been considering filing for bankruptcy but afraid to do so out of fear of losing your home? This fear was especially well-founded for rent stabilized tenants in NYC when they lived in neighborhoods that were gentrifying. A new court decision, described below, has put an end to this risk.

New Yorkers with an immigration question can call the New York State New Americans Hotline, 1-800-566-7636, for general information and referrals on immigration and naturalization questions.

The Western New York Law Center has a program to provide legal help with consumer debt, offering consumers assistance with garnishments, credit default judgments and other issues. The Law Center is offering this program because of what they call a “troubling trend” in consumer debt cases in court. In 2013, for instance, 15,201, or 90 percent of the 16,908 lawsuits in Buffalo City Court, were consumer credit matters, and 8,289 of those, or 55 percent, resulted in default judgments in favor of the creditors.
